People occupying land of inds Dept to get lease under RGAY

Central Chronicle News
Raipur, Nov 14: Pattas will be given to the occupiers of Chhattisgarh State Industrial Development Corporation’s land located in Dharsiwa development block of Raipur district under Rajiv Ashray Yojana (RGAY). In-principle consent has been given by the Commerce and Industry Department of the State Government on the proposal of transfer of land.
According to the information received from the Industries Department, 15.788 hectares of land in Rawabhata, Sarora and Birgaon villages of Dharsiwa block of Raipur district will be transferred to Collector Raipur through Revenue and Disaster Management for Rajiv Ashray Yojana.
The land to be transferred includes 15.788 hectares in village Rawabhatha, 7.299 hectares in Patwari Halka No. 28, 6.883 hectares in Sarora Patwari Halka No.-29 and 1.606 hectares in Birgaon Patwari Halka No.-88. In-principle consent has been given by the Industries Department on the proposal to transfer this land of Chhattisgarh State Industrial Development Corporation to Collector Raipur through Revenue and Disaster Management Department.
